做网站建设公司,中国建设集团官网,网站主体负责人能查询到吗,html代码在线第一章#xff1a;Open-AutoGLM开源的战略意义Open-AutoGLM 的开源标志着中国在自主可控大模型技术路径上迈出了关键一步。该项目不仅释放了完整的训练、推理与微调框架#xff0c;更通过开放模型权重和工具链#xff0c;推动了AI研发从“黑盒调用”向“透明共创”的范式转变…第一章Open-AutoGLM开源的战略意义Open-AutoGLM 的开源标志着中国在自主可控大模型技术路径上迈出了关键一步。该项目不仅释放了完整的训练、推理与微调框架更通过开放模型权重和工具链推动了AI研发从“黑盒调用”向“透明共创”的范式转变。促进技术生态的去中心化发展传统大模型研发高度集中于少数科技巨头而 Open-AutoGLM 的开源使得高校、中小企业和独立开发者能够基于其架构进行二次创新。这种去中心化的协作模式有助于加速技术迭代并降低AI应用门槛。支持多硬件平台部署包括国产NPU和GPU提供标准化API接口便于集成到现有系统社区驱动的插件机制鼓励模块化扩展保障数据安全与主权可控在金融、政务等敏感领域模型的可审计性至关重要。Open-AutoGLM 允许组织在本地环境中完整掌控模型行为避免因使用闭源API导致的数据外泄风险。# 示例本地加载Open-AutoGLM模型 from openautoglm import AutoModelForCausalLM, AutoTokenizer model_path ./openautoglm-base tokenizer AutoTokenizer.from_pretrained(model_path) model AutoModelForCausalLM.from_pretrained(model_path) # 执行推理任务 inputs tokenizer(人工智能的未来在于开放协作, return_tensorspt) outputs model.generate(**inputs, max_length50) print(tokenizer.decode(outputs[0], skip_special_tokensTrue))上述代码展示了如何在隔离网络中部署模型确保数据不出内网满足合规要求。推动全球AI治理标准建设Open-AutoGLM 的开源协议明确禁止用于监控或深度伪造等滥用场景体现了负责任AI的发展理念。其透明日志机制也为模型行为追踪提供了技术基础。维度闭源模型Open-AutoGLM可解释性低高部署灵活性受限完全自主更新周期厂商主导社区协同第二章核心技术架构解析与应用实践2.1 自研图神经网络引擎的理论突破与工业级实现统一消息传递抽象模型通过引入可微分的消息聚合函数将节点间信息传播形式化为张量映射过程。该模型支持动态图结构下的高阶邻域融合显著提升表达能力。# 定义可学习的消息权重函数 class MessageFunction(nn.Module): def __init__(self, in_dim, out_dim): super().__init__() self.transform nn.Linear(2 * in_dim, out_dim) def forward(self, src, dst): # 拼接源与目标节点特征 return torch.sigmoid(self.transform(torch.cat([src, dst], dim-1)))上述实现中torch.cat沿特征维度拼接邻居对nn.Linear学习非线性变换sigmoid保证消息归一化输出。分布式训练架构采用异步参数同步策略在千卡集群上实现线性加速比。通过边分片技术降低单机内存占用支撑十亿级边规模图计算。指标数值吞吐量MTEPS28.7收敛速度轮次1562.2 多模态融合机制的设计原理与实际部署方案多模态融合机制的核心在于统一异构数据的语义空间。通过共享隐层表示文本、图像与音频信号在高维空间中对齐实现跨模态语义互补。特征级融合策略采用加权拼接方式融合多源特征公式如下# 特征融合示例文本与图像特征加权融合 f_fused α * f_text β * f_image # α β 1动态可学习参数其中 α 和 β 为可训练权重通过反向传播自动优化适应不同任务场景下的模态重要性差异。部署架构设计生产环境采用微服务架构各模态编码器独立部署融合模块集中调度组件功能技术栈Text EncoderBERT 编码PyTorch ONNXImage EncoderResNet 提取视觉特征TensorRT 加速Fusion Engine特征对齐与融合推理gRPC Kubernetes2.3 动态推理优化技术在低延迟场景中的落地效果动态批处理与自适应推理在实时推荐和在线语音识别等低延迟场景中动态推理优化通过运行时调整计算图结构显著降低端到端延迟。典型方案如NVIDIA TensorRT的动态轴支持在输入序列长度可变的场景下实现内存复用与内核优化。// 启用TensorRT动态形状推理 IOptimizationProfile* profile builder-createOptimizationProfile(); profile-setDimensions(input, OptProfileShape::kMIN, Dims3(1, 16)); profile-setDimensions(input, OptProfileShape::kOPT, Dims3(8, 16)); config-addOptimizationProfile(profile);上述代码配置了输入张量的动态维度范围允许引擎在[1,16]至[8,16]范围内自动选择最优执行路径。最小与最优尺寸的设定使推理器可在负载较低时启用轻量内核提升资源利用率。性能对比优化策略平均延迟(ms)吞吐(QPS)静态推理452100动态批处理2838002.4 开放式AI工作流编排框架的构建与企业集成案例架构设计核心原则开放式AI工作流编排框架强调模块化、可扩展性与跨平台兼容性。采用微服务架构将任务调度、模型推理、数据预处理等组件解耦支持动态插拔。典型集成流程示例以下为基于Kubernetes的AI工作流部署片段apiVersion: batch/v1 kind: Job metadata: name: ai-pipeline-job spec: template: spec: containers: - name:>with amp.autocast(): loss model(data) scaler.scale(loss).backward() # 梯度压缩仅传输Top-1%显著梯度 compressed_grads topk_compress(model.grads, ratio0.01)该方法在保持收敛性的前提下将跨节点带宽占用减少76%尤其适用于高延迟RDMA网络环境。性能对比实验策略吞吐samples/s扩展效率纯数据并行1,85061%流水线张量并行3,92089%结果显示混合并行策略在2048卡集群上实现近线性加速有效支撑超大规模模型训练。第三章开发者生态建设与工具链演进3.1 SDK设计哲学与快速接入指南SDK的设计核心在于“极简接入、高可扩展性”。我们遵循单一职责原则确保每个模块功能清晰便于开发者按需集成。快速开始示例// 初始化客户端 client : sdk.NewClient(sdk.Config{ AppID: your-app-id, Region: cn-east-1, }) // 发起数据查询 resp, err : client.QueryData(context.Background(), sdk.QueryRequest{ Metric: cpu_usage, Tags: map[string]string{host: server-01}, })上述代码展示了初始化配置与请求发起的最小闭环。AppID用于身份认证Region决定服务端接入点QueryRequest中的Metric与Tags用于精准定位监控指标。关键设计原则无侵入式集成SDK不强制依赖特定框架异步非阻塞默认启用协程处理网络请求可插拔日志支持自定义日志接口实现3.2 插件化扩展机制支持第三方模块开发插件化架构通过定义标准化接口使第三方开发者能够无缝集成自定义功能模块。系统在启动时动态扫描插件目录并加载符合规范的组件。插件接口定义核心框架提供统一的插件接口所有外部模块需实现以下方法type Plugin interface { Name() string // 返回插件名称 Initialize(config map[string]interface{}) error // 初始化配置 Execute(data interface{}) (interface{}, error) // 执行业务逻辑 }其中Initialize方法用于注入配置参数Execute实现具体处理流程确保与主系统的松耦合。插件注册流程插件打包为独立的共享库如 .so 文件放置于指定的 plugins/ 目录下主程序通过反射机制识别并注册有效插件[插件目录] → 扫描 → [校验接口] → 加载 → [运行时调用]3.3 社区协作模式与贡献者成长路径开源社区的协作模式以透明化流程为核心新贡献者通常从文档修正或简单 issue 入手逐步参与核心开发。贡献阶梯模型初学者提交文档补丁、修复拼写错误进阶者解决标注为 good first issue 的任务核心成员主导模块设计审查他人代码维护者拥有仓库合并权限制定路线图代码审查示例// 检查用户是否具有提交权限 func CanMerge(user *User) bool { return user.Role maintainer || (user.Contributions 50 user.Approvals 10) }该函数通过角色与贡献值双重判断合并权限体现社区对信任积累的量化机制。Role 字段标识用户身份Contributions 记录有效提交数Approvals 表示被认可的审查次数共同构成成长指标体系。第四章典型行业落地场景深度剖析4.1 金融风控中知识图谱自动构建的工程实现在金融风控场景中知识图谱的自动构建依赖于多源数据的高效整合与实体关系的精准抽取。系统通常采用ETL流水线对交易日志、客户信息和黑名单等结构化与非结构化数据进行清洗与归一化处理。数据同步机制通过Kafka实现增量数据实时接入保障图谱更新的低延迟// 消费Kafka消息并写入图数据库 func consumeMessage(msg []byte) { var event TransactionEvent json.Unmarshal(msg, event) if valid : validate(event); valid { neo4jDriver.Exec(MERGE (a:Account {id: $from})-[:TRANSFER {amount: $amt}]-(b:Account {id: $to}), event.From, event.Amount, event.To) } }该函数解析交易事件验证后通过Cypher语句映射资金流向构建动态交易网络。实体对齐策略基于唯一标识如身份证号进行精确匹配使用相似度算法如SimHash对姓名、手机号模糊对齐4.2 智能制造设备故障预测系统的集成方案在构建智能制造设备故障预测系统时核心在于实现数据采集、边缘计算与云端分析的高效协同。系统采用分层架构确保实时性与可扩展性。数据同步机制通过MQTT协议实现设备端与边缘网关的数据传输保障低延迟与高可靠性。关键代码如下import paho.mqtt.client as mqtt def on_connect(client, userdata, flags, rc): print(fConnected with result code {rc}) client.subscribe(device/sensor/temperature) def on_message(client, userdata, msg): print(fReceived: {msg.payload} from {msg.topic}) # 触发本地推理或上传至云端该代码段建立MQTT客户端连接订阅传感器主题接收到数据后可触发边缘侧模型推理或转发至云平台进行深度分析。系统集成组件边缘节点部署轻量级AI模型实现实时异常检测云平台集中训练模型并下发更新版本数据库时序数据库如InfluxDB存储历史数据[图表设备 → 边缘网关 → 云平台 → 反馈控制]4.3 医疗文本理解任务中的零样本迁移能力验证在医疗自然语言处理中标注数据稀缺使得零样本迁移成为关键路径。通过预训练大模型对未见任务进行推理可有效规避微调依赖。典型应用场景如临床诊断意图识别、电子病历实体抽取等任务在无标注样本条件下依赖语义对齐能力完成推断。评估指标对比模型准确率Zero-shotF1 分数BioBERT68.2%65.4%LLaMA-2-Med76.5%73.8%提示工程示例# 构造自然语言提示用于零样本分类 prompt f 给定一段临床描述{text} 可能的类别包括感染性疾病、心血管疾病、神经系统疾病。 最匹配的诊断类别是 该方法利用大模型内部医学知识分布通过上下文推理实现无需训练的分类决策适用于紧急场景快速部署。4.4 教育领域个性化推荐引擎的性能调优实录在教育平台中个性化推荐引擎面临高并发请求与实时性要求双重挑战。为提升响应速度引入异步批处理机制对用户行为日志进行预聚合。特征向量缓存优化采用 Redis 分层缓存策略将学生兴趣标签向量提前加载至内存降低在线推理延迟。# 缓存更新脚本示例 import redis import numpy as np r redis.Redis(hostlocalhost, port6379, db0) def cache_student_profile(student_id: str, features: np.ndarray): # 序列化为二进制提升存储效率 r.set(ffeat:{student_id}, features.tobytes())该脚本通过 NumPy 的 tobytes() 方法压缩特征向量减少网络传输开销缓存命中率提升至 92%。模型推理加速使用 ONNX Runtime 替代原始 PyTorch 推理后端在保持精度不变前提下P99 延迟下降 41%。第五章未来演进方向与开放协作展望边缘智能的融合架构随着物联网设备激增将AI推理能力下沉至边缘节点成为趋势。以下Go代码片段展示了在边缘网关中实现轻量级模型推理请求分发的逻辑func handleInference(w http.ResponseWriter, r *http.Request) { var req InferenceRequest if err : json.NewDecoder(r.Body).Decode(req); err ! nil { http.Error(w, invalid payload, 400) return } // 路由至最近边缘节点 node : selectNearestEdge(req.Location) result, err : node.Infer(req.Data) if err ! nil { http.Error(w, inference failed, 503) return } json.NewEncoder(w).Encode(result) }开源社区驱动的标准共建跨组织协作正推动接口规范统一。例如OpenTelemetry项目已吸引Google、Microsoft等数十家企业共同维护分布式追踪协议。典型贡献流程包括提交RFC提案并发起SIG特别兴趣小组讨论在GitHub上迭代原型实现通过CNCF技术监督委员会评审发布v1.0规范并集成至主流SDK异构计算资源调度优化现代数据中心需协调GPU、FPGA与TPU资源。下表对比主流编排框架对异构设备的支持能力框架GPU支持FPGA插件动态扩缩容Kubernetes Device Plugins✓✓Intel, Xilinx基于Custom MetricsApache YARN实验性✗静态分配用户提交任务 → 资源画像分析 → 拓扑感知调度器 → 分配至最优物理节点